Delve into your identity through creative self-expression and connect with local creatives at the upcoming event, "Identity, Power, and Art: April 4th, Create Your Name (Inner Vandal)," hosted by artist SPEAKS in collaboration with RiNo Art District and RedLine Contemporary Art Center in Denver. This workshop series, spanning all of 2024, aims to deepen personal connections to artistic and creative expressions. By exploring the concept of ownership and pride in one's name, participants will have the opportunity to create meaningful artwork reflecting their identities. The event, featuring artist Diego Florez-Arroyo as a co-host, encourages attendees to embrace their names without shame and express them proudly. Diego, a multidisciplinary artist deeply involved in various cultural and artistic projects, brings a wealth of experience to the workshop. The series culminates in a group art show where participants' creations will be celebrated. Drop-ins and one-off attendees are welcome to join this enriching exploration of self and creative practice. Participants will have access to art materials, as well as light refreshments. Donations are accepted for entry to the event held on April 4th at RedLine Contemporary Art Center.
